A Graduate Certificate in Collaborative Robots in Manufacturing provides specialized training in the rapidly expanding field of collaborative robotics (cobots). This program equips professionals with the knowledge and skills needed to design, program, implement, and maintain cobots in various manufacturing settings.
Learning outcomes typically include a deep understanding of cobot mechanics, programming languages such as Python or ROS (Robot Operating System), safety protocols for human-robot interaction, and integration of cobots into existing manufacturing workflows. Students also gain practical experience through hands-on projects and simulations, leveraging advanced technologies like machine learning and sensor integration within industrial automation systems.
The program duration varies, but most certificates can be completed within 12 to 18 months, depending on the intensity of study and prior experience. This flexible timeframe allows working professionals to upskill or reskill effectively, integrating their studies with their existing career.
